Mental Health and Older Adults Facebook Live Q&A

Date/Time: March 1, 2022, 2:30–2:50 p.m. ET 1:30-1:50 p.m. Central

Location: Virtual

Host: National Institutes of Health & SAMHSA

How can we maintain our mental and emotional well-being as we age? The National Institute of Mental Health, National Institute on Aging, and the Substance Abuse and Mental Health Services Administration are collaborating to highlight mental health and older adults. Together, they will host a Facebook Live Q&A and will share materials to help raise awareness about mental health and older adults, highlight research in this area, and promote available resources for older adults who may be struggling with mental health.
